Common Causes of your Foundation Problems in Winchester

Ever wondered why some homes in this area develop cracks and other foundation issues over time? The environmental conditions around Winchester play a crucial role in this. The region experiences fluctuating temperatures, which lead to cycles of freezing and thawing. These cycles cause the soil to expand and contract, exerting pressure on your home's foundation. Additionally, Winchester's proximity to coastal areas can lead to high groundwater levels, compounding the risk of moisture intrusion. Homes in the area may also be built on varied soil types, some of which may have poor drainage characteristics that contribute to settlement and other issues.

As these conditions place stress on the structural elements of your home, it's essential to be aware of early warning signs like cracks in the walls, uneven floors, or doors that stick. Pooling water around the foundation is another red flag. Detecting these indicators early can prevent more costly damage by addressing minor issues before they escalate. The interactions between local soil and moisture mean that homes in Winchester are particularly prone to these types of foundation stress unless proactive measures are taken. Maintaining vigilance can protect the stability and safety of your home's foundation.

Delaying foundation repairs can lead to worsening structural damage, increased repair costs, potential safety hazards, and decreased property value. Over time, cracks and other issues may expand, leading to more expensive and invasive repairs.

The duration you can live in a house with foundation issues depends on the severity of the problem. Minor issues might allow for years without immediate concern, but more severe issues, like significant cracking or shifting, may require immediate action to ensure safety and prevent further damage.

Yes, poor drainage or grading can lead to water accumulation near your home's foundation, which can cause soil erosion or expansion that may compromise the foundation's stability. It's important to manage water flow properly to prevent potential damage.

Your main point of contact during a foundation repair project is typically the project manager or site supervisor. They oversee the repair process, communicate updates, and address any questions or concerns you may have.

While minor issues like small cracks might be addressed with DIY solutions, foundation repairs generally require professional expertise. Incorrectly attempting significant repairs on your own can lead to further damage and may be hazardous.
